**Q: Is sorting stable in the Bramblereport builder?**

Yes. Since version 4, rows with equal sort keys keep their original order. Older saved reports created before version 4 may reorder ties on re-run; re-save them to fix this. If a legacy report's config is locked, unlock it with the passphrase given below.

unlock words, fahof-tawif: fenwyn-istath

Environments overview for the Wrenmark driver-assignment heuristic. Welcome aboard — this service runs in three environments: sandbox, staging, and production, each with its own scoring weights and fallback behavior. As a contractor you will mostly work in sandbox, which mirrors production topology but uses synthetic trip data. The sandbox environment currently runs with the configuration listed below.

config for hawip-bahop:
[fendor]
host = fendor.paliqworks.corp
user = fendor_svc
database = fendor_prod

☐ Pool car key cabinet — Contractors collecting a Fernwick Logistics pool vehicle should go to the key cabinet beside the Ashgrove depot office, not the main lobby. Record the vehicle number and your return time in the ledger first. The cabinet lock opens with the code printed below.

badge for hahaf-yahig: bdg-IGAAD-4

Runbook 7.3 — Cooler Transport, Marleth Field Clinic. Records team: log the cooler's seal number and internal temperature at departure from the Venhart depot and again on arrival. Ice packs must be swapped only by trained staff; note each swap with time and initials. Do not break the seal in transit. The courier hand-over instruction follows below.

dispatch memo: the sorius tamius courier leaves the praeth ledger at gate 4873 under passcode 928014